Revision of Class E Airspace; Athens, TX

AGENCY: Federal Aviation Administration (FAA), DOT.

ACTION: Direct final rule; confirmation of effective date.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This action confirms the effective date of a direct final rule 
which revises the Class E airspace at Athens, TX. The development of a 
Nondirectional Radio Beacon (NDB) Standard Instrument Approach 
Procedure (SIAP) to Runway (RWY) 17 at Lochridge Ranch Airport has made 
this rule necessary. The direct final rule is intended to provide 
adequate Class E airspace for aircraft operating under Instrument 
Flight Rules (IFR) and executing the NDB SIAP at Lochridge Ranch 
Airport, Athens, TX.

EFFECTIVE DATE: The direct final rule published at 62 FR 28341 is 
effective 0901 UTC, September 11, 1997.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: The FAA published this direct final rule 
with a request for comments in the Federal Register on May 23, 1997 (62 
FR 28341). The FAA uses the direct final rulemaking procedure for a 
non-controversial rule where the FAA believes that there will be no 
adverse public comment. This direct final rule advised the public that 
no adverse comments were anticipated, and that unless a written adverse 
comment, or a written notice of intent to submit such an adverse 
comment, were received within the comment period, the regulation would 
become effective on September 11, 1997. No adverse comments were 
received, and thus this action confirms that the direct final rule will 
be effective on that date.
